Overview

This investigational autologous cell therapy is being developed by the Federal University of Bahia for the treatment of chronic leg ulcers in patients with sickle cell disease. The therapy involves the harvesting of mononuclear cells from the patient's own bone marrow, which are then processed and injected directly into and around the site of the chronic ulcer. The mechanism of action is based on the regenerative capacity of bone marrow-derived stem cells, which promote angiogenesis, vasculogenesis, and tissue repair to heal severe vasculopathic complications. A prospective pilot study published in 2016 demonstrated the safety and feasibility of this approach in a cohort of 23 patients, showing no serious adverse events and suggesting potential efficacy in wound healing.
